Details about the separation of a couple are the highlights of a California divorce record. Information such as the names of the divorcees as well as when and where it was registered is found on the public document. One would also know the name of the official who helped the couple process or approve the divorce. A detailed record is only visible to the divorcees. Sensitive information such as why the couple separated and who filed for the divorce is kept confidential. Details about the assets and property division are kept private along with the custody of children, if there are any.

Separation filed from 1962-1984 has to be requested at the county where it was registered. One has to pay $18 if the county of occurrence is unknown. In order to have the request processed, it is important that the one who requested for the document know the basic information of the file that is being obtained. The request form should contain the names of the divorced individuals as well as the place and the date when the divorce took place. Only the divorcees and their immediate family are allowed to request for the document. A court order or an authorization letter has to be provided to gain access to other people's file.

The Vital Records Section of the Department of Health in the state of California is responsible for managing the public documents of the state. However, divorce records cannot be obtained from this office. The said office only helps verify information. Requests have to be done at the county where the separation took place.
